Description
The property has a ground floor layout consisting of a large entrance hall, a spacious kitchen/dining/breakfast room with glazed sliding doors to the garden, a sitting room with french doors to the front garden, a study/5th bedroom, and an adjacent shower room. On the first floor, there are 4 bedrooms, a family bathroom, and ample under-eaves loft storage. The property measures 1,856 sq. ft.
The garden extends to 0.7 of an acre and includes a large lawned area with mature fruit trees, a west-facing garden with pedestrian access, and an additional garden area to the side. The property also has several outbuildings in need of repair and modernisation, including a former piggery and battery shed that may have potential for residential conversion. A driveway provides ample parking for multiple vehicles.
